At Bionic, we're making life radically easier for small business owners. We're building a one-stop shop for business essentials that’s powered by smart technology and world class human service, giving them an experience so good that they trust Bionic to sort all their business needs for them.

To support our continued growth and exciting plans, we're looking for an Insurance Process Administrator to join our Insurance Team. As the Process Administrator, you'll be an integral part of our Insurance Team, offering support to the insurance sales teams by managing processes that ensure a smooth and reliable journey for our customers. The successful candidate will be responsible and accountable for ensuring business and customer processes are accurate and up to date.

Responsibilities
  • Compiling and sending insurance policy documentation to customers within an agreed timeframe
  • Monitoring and reporting on documentation accuracy
  • Processing cancellations of insurance policies and issuing refunds to customers
  • Managing team inboxes through the allocation and completion of emails
  • Creating daily case reports and case allocation
  • Working towards progressive targets
About you
  • Confident in working with various stakeholders
  • Effective communication skills and time management skills
  • Can deliver on KPIs in a fast paced environment
  • Act with the highest ethical standards due to the regulatory environment within the Insurance team
  • Able to work the basics of Microsoft office products, Word, Excel & PowerPoint
  • Laser focused on your attention to detail
  • Enthusiastic with a positive/can-do mindset
Benefits
  • Private healthcare cover
  • Employee Assistance Programme including a virtual GP service, priority physio & talking therapies
  • Eyecare scheme
  • 25 days annual leave plus the 8 UK bank holidays
